#948277 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#948277 is composed of 58% red, 51% green and 46.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 12.2% magenta, 19.6% yellow and 42% black. It has a hue angle of 22.8 degrees, a saturation of 11.9% and a lightness of 52.4%. #948277 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ffee with #290500. Closest websafe color is: #999966.

● #948277 color description : Dark grayish orange.
#948277 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#948277 has RGB values of R:148, G:130, B:119 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.12, Y:0.2, K:0.42. Its decimal value is 9732727.

Shades and Tints of #948277
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#070605 is the darkest color, while #fcfbfb is the lightest one.

Tones of #948277
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#8b8480 is the less saturated color, while #fb6910 is the most saturated one.
